Implementing Structured Innovation Processes

Design Thinking Methodology
Design thinking is a structured approach to problem-solving that emphasizes empathy, ideation, and experimentation. This methodology can help teams develop innovative solutions that address customer needs.
Strategy: Train teams in design thinking principles and facilitate workshops where they can apply these techniques to real-world challenges in the metal service center.

Agile Methodology
Agile methodologies promote flexibility and iterative progress, making them ideal for innovation. Leaders should adopt agile practices to enhance responsiveness and collaboration.
Strategy: Implement agile frameworks, such as Scrum or Kanban, to encourage cross-functional teamwork and rapid iteration on projects. Regularly review progress and adjust plans based on feedback.

Leveraging Technology

Investing in Digital Tools
Digital transformation is key to driving innovation in metal service centers. Leaders should invest in technologies that enhance operations and streamline processes.
Strategy: Explore software solutions for inventory management, data analytics, and customer relationship management. Implement IoT devices to monitor equipment performance and optimize operations.

Encouraging Experimentation with Emerging Technologies
Staying ahead of technological trends can provide significant advantages. Leaders should encourage teams to explore and experiment with emerging technologies relevant to the industry.
Strategy: Set up pilot projects to test new technologies, such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, or automation tools. Allow teams to explore how these technologies can enhance efficiency and quality.
